61581-82-6

61581-82-6 structure
61581-82-6 structure

Name 3-[(2,4-Dinitro-phenyl)-hydrazono]-1-phenyl-1H-quinoline-2,4-dione
Molecular Formula C21H13N5O6
Molecular Weight 431.35800
Exact Mass 431.08700
PSA 153.41000
LogP 5.01650